An engagement manager in client services is accountable to maintain relationships with the existing clients of their company. They also manage internal projects that are relevant to involving clients, evaluating the progress of projects and contacting all the branches of the company to ensure effectiveness and efficiency If there are any issues they are accountable for mediating conflict. Engagement managers are responsible to ensure the proper implementation of existing contracts and projects, rather than creating new ones.
This job requires leadership and communication abilities, along with the ability to be welcoming and friendly to customers. Engagement managers need to demonstrate excellent interpersonal skills and problem-solving abilities in dealing with clients as well as other employees, too. Engagement managers typically work in normal office settings and usually operate during normal working hours, although the need for overtime or alternative hours could be necessary for specific tasks or projects. Many companies employ engagement managers. As long as contracts exist between a vendor and buyer the expertise of an engagement manager might be required.
In terms of education relevant, a bachelor's degree is usually required for this job and a master's diploma in management or in a similar field usually preferred. A lot of companies require previous knowledge of the field and no particular qualifications are required.
